如何运用position属性巧妙实现复杂多列布局设计?
- 内容介绍
- 文章标签
- 相关推荐
本文共计869个文字,预计阅读时间需要4分钟。
如何使用position属性实现多列布局?在Web开发中,实现多列布局是常见的需求。使用position属性可以轻松实现这一目标。本文将介绍如何使用position属性来实现多列布局,并提供具体示例。
使用position属性实现多列布局的步骤如下:
1. 设置父元素为相对定位(relative)。
2.设置子元素为绝对定位(absolute)。
3.通过调整子元素的left、right、top、bottom等属性,控制子元素的位置和大小。
以下是一个使用position属性实现两列布局的示例:
多列布局示例 .container { position: relative; width: 100%; } .left { position: absolute; left: 0; top: 0; width: 200px; height: 100%; background-color: #f00; } .right { position: absolute; right: 0; top: 0; width: 200px; height: 100%; background-color: #00f; }在这个示例中,`.container` 是一个相对定位的父元素,`.left` 和 `.right` 是两个绝对定位的子元素。通过设置`.left`的`left`属性为0,`.right`的`right`属性为0,实现了左右两列布局。
使用position属性实现多列布局的优点是简单易用,但也有一些局限性,如需要手动计算元素位置和大小等。在实际开发中,可以根据需求选择合适的布局方式。
本文共计869个文字,预计阅读时间需要4分钟。
如何使用position属性实现多列布局?在Web开发中,实现多列布局是常见的需求。使用position属性可以轻松实现这一目标。本文将介绍如何使用position属性来实现多列布局,并提供具体示例。
使用position属性实现多列布局的步骤如下:
1. 设置父元素为相对定位(relative)。
2.设置子元素为绝对定位(absolute)。
3.通过调整子元素的left、right、top、bottom等属性,控制子元素的位置和大小。
以下是一个使用position属性实现两列布局的示例:
多列布局示例 .container { position: relative; width: 100%; } .left { position: absolute; left: 0; top: 0; width: 200px; height: 100%; background-color: #f00; } .right { position: absolute; right: 0; top: 0; width: 200px; height: 100%; background-color: #00f; }在这个示例中,`.container` 是一个相对定位的父元素,`.left` 和 `.right` 是两个绝对定位的子元素。通过设置`.left`的`left`属性为0,`.right`的`right`属性为0,实现了左右两列布局。
使用position属性实现多列布局的优点是简单易用,但也有一些局限性,如需要手动计算元素位置和大小等。在实际开发中,可以根据需求选择合适的布局方式。

